As well as considering sectoral impacts, some common themes were identified, as were potential issues that could block progress on adaptation.
A website at http://www.adaptyh.co.uk/home.htm �provides background information on the project, as well as a pdf of the executive summary.
The Partnership has also recently updated its Climate Change Action Plan, which sets out how the region should address climate change from both mitigation and adaptation perspectives.
